What will I learn? 

You will learn the fundamentals of 2D needle felting, a textile technique that uses a specially designed barbed needle to interlock wool fibres and create detailed images and textures.

During this hands-on session with Sofia Barbe, you will:

  • Be introduced to the tools and materials used in needle felting
     
  • Learn how to safely handle felting needles
     
  • Explore how to build colour, texture and shape using carded wool
     
  • Work with a template to guide your design
     
  • Learn how to finish your piece through gentle ironing and framing
